It will have more drivetrain loss than FWD, of course, but probably less than you have with yours in 4wd. The problem you describe with tight turns in 4wd is probably due to the fact that you have no center differential, so when in 4wd the front and rear are locked in to the same speed, which isn't good in a tight turn. The full-time 4wd transaxle has a center differential, so you won't have that problem unless you lock it, which you may want to do off road.

You should be aware that the turbo D/R tranny doesn`t have nearly as

much gear reduction in low range as the normal one.

(which makes it a poor choice for offroad IMO)

I``ve seen these #s quoted: turbo 1.196 to 1, normal 1.592 to 1

 

Custom axles may be a better solution to your dilemma.

 

Why do you want 5 studs anyway? Sounds like a lot of hassle for very

little gain to me.

A centre diff. is also a poor choice for offroad IMO.

(can you say one wheel drive?)

I called Kevin at CV Axles, he said it wouldn't be a problem. He said it would help if you could fine a 23 spling DOJ with that casing number of 95LAC on it, that is that same casing number of the XT6 4WD DOJ. That way you could keep your tranny and not have to get a turbo tranny, and for $55 apiece, you'll end up with axles with a lifetime guarantee.
